Power Capacity Requirements

How do you guarantee your extension cord can handle the power demands of your outdoor generator? First, check that the cord’s amp rating matches or exceeds your generator’s maximum output to prevent overloads. Next, look at the wattage capacity—whether it’s 1875W or 3750W—to ensure it can support your connected appliances. The gauge size is also critical; thicker gauges like 10/4 or 12/3 can safely carry high current over longer distances. Additionally, verify the voltage rating aligns with your generator, usually 125V or 250V, for safe operation. Finally, consider the cord’s length—longer cords might need thicker gauges to minimize voltage drop and maintain efficiency. Matching these factors ensures safe, reliable power delivery for your outdoor generator setup.

Weather Resistance Features

Choosing an extension cord that can withstand outdoor conditions is essential to guarantee safe and reliable power delivery. Weather-resistant cords have durable jackets made from materials like SJTW or PVC, which resist moisture, sunlight, and temperature extremes. They often carry waterproof or IP65 ratings, providing protection against rain, snow, and splashes. Cold-resistant cords remain flexible in low temperatures, sometimes down to -50°C, preventing cracking or stiffening. UV-resistant coatings and abrasion-resistant layers help prolong the cord’s lifespan amid harsh outdoor environments. Additionally, these cords are tested for high voltage and durability, ensuring they maintain performance even after prolonged exposure to tough weather. Investing in weather-resistant features means your generator power stays steady and safe, no matter what the weather throws at you.

Length and Flexibility

Have you considered how the length and flexibility of an extension cord impact your outdoor generator setup? Longer cords, like 50 or 100 feet, give you more reach but can cause voltage drops, so you need a thicker gauge wire to compensate. Flexibility is equally important; a durable, weather-resistant cord that bends and coils easily makes setup and storage much simpler. High flexibility means you can navigate uneven terrain and adapt to different outdoor configurations without risking damage or safety hazards. Choosing the right length ensures reliable power delivery without creating tripping hazards, while flexible construction helps prevent wear and tear. Balancing length and flexibility is key to maintaining safety, efficiency, and convenience during outdoor power operations.

Connector Compatibility

Ensuring connector compatibility is vital for a safe and efficient connection between your outdoor generator and extension cord. First, check that the connectors match your generator’s outlet type—whether it’s NEMA L14-30P or L14-30R—to guarantee proper fit and function. Verify that the prong configuration supports your generator’s plug, whether 3-prong or 4-prong. It’s also essential to confirm the connectors’ amperage rating matches or exceeds your generator’s output capacity, typically 30 or 50 amps, to handle the load safely. Additionally, make sure the connectors are rated for outdoor use and weather-resistant, so they can withstand environmental conditions. Finally, ensure the connectors are securely molded or fitted to prevent accidental disconnection, especially during heavy-duty use or stormy weather.

Durability and Build Quality

Choosing a heavy-duty extension cord for outdoor generators hinges on its durability and build quality. I look for cords with thick gauge wires, like 10 or 12 AWG, to safely handle high current loads. Weather-resistant jackets made from materials like SJTW are essential to resist rain, moisture, and extreme conditions. Durable connectors with molded, strain relief designs prevent damage from bending or pulling, ensuring longevity. High-quality copper conductors are vital because they resist overheating and provide consistent conductivity over time. Reinforced insulation and flame-retardant materials add safety and durability, reducing electrical hazards during prolonged outdoor use. Overall, a well-built cord with these features guarantees reliable power delivery and withstands the rigors of outdoor environments.
